Output 3d8dc3227d332f0d074e1874d074eb41923f0e9fd5ac6cea721f5c1f11da1de4:0

value
1243898402
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68a998d817338c5746962e7a290a2b08fa4f930b OP_EQUALVERIFY OP_CHECKSIG
address
1AYQSm4whFks4BbDfaQPJPHeqbxr9FH26v
transaction
3d8dc3227d332f0d074e1874d074eb41923f0e9fd5ac6cea721f5c1f11da1de4
spent
true